The US Open projected cut line might be set at +5, according to Data Golf. It is the third major of the PGA Tour roster, and the tournament is over with the first round. The event's second round will take place on Friday, and a cut system will take place after 36 holes, like other PGA Tour majors.

However, majors like the PGA Championship and the Open Championship, which have a field of 156 golfers, take the top 70 and ties for Saturday and Sunday. But, at the Oakmont Country Club, only the top 60 and ties will go to the weekend from the 156-player field.

In contrast to these three majors, the Masters Tournament has the fewest golfers on the weekend. The Augusta National picks the top 50 and ties after 36 holes from the 100-golfer field.

Last year, the US Open cutline was set at +5, and in 2023, it was +2. In 2022, the official cutline for the same tournament was +3, and in 2021, the cutline was set at +4. In 2020, the cutline was set at +6, and golfers like Collin Morikawa couldn't make it to the weekend.

Who are the top 50 finishers after the first round of the US Open?

The US Open leaderboard is topped by J.J. Spaun, who scored 66 in the opening round. He is one shot ahead of second-place finisher Thriston Lawrence, who scored 3-under. The third place is occupied by Brooks Koepka, Sungjae Im, and Si Woo Kim, and scored 2-under.
